Austin Film Festival 2005 Call for Entries

The Austin Film Festival has added a new award to our Screenplay Competition.

We have the Adult/Family category containing all genres from Drama, Western, Horror, Thriller, Sci-Fi, Historical, etc....
We also have the Comedy category including slap-stick, romantic, black comedy, etc..
($40 entry fee each submission)

Winner (one per category) receives:$5000 cash; Hotel and Airfare reimbursement up to $500 each- excluding frequent flyer miles; Bronze AFF Typewriter award

************************************************** ***************
We now have included the NEW Burnt Orange Award. Your script must already be entered in the Adult/Family or Comedy category to be eligible for this award. The AFF and Burnt Orange Productions is looking for the best script to be FILMED here in Central Texas- not necessarily set in Texas. Lots of movies are made here every year- Miss Congeniality, The Faculty, The Rookie, Home Fries, etc...
The Burnt Orange Award winner will still be eligible to win the Adult/Family or Comedy Award.

Burnt Orange Winner receieves:$2500 cash; Hotel and Airfare reimbursement up to $500 each- excluding frequent flyer miles; Bronze AFF Typewriter award; and OPPORTUNITY to have your script produced by Burnt Orange Productions
(there is an additional $20 fee for submissions)

Postmarked deadline for Screenplay Competition is May 16, 2005
